Apple bet on an obscure Chinese manufacturer for the Vision Pro because of its willingness to test 'crazy' ideas, report says

in June, and the device is set to launch in early 2024.

Apple is solely relying on China's Luxshare to assemble the headset, putting heavy responsibility on the company's shoulders.
